what is Mental Health Assessment is an assessment of mental health?

A mental health assessment, also referred to as a psychiatric assessment is a comprehensive examination of your emotional state and the way you think, reason, and remember (cognitive functioning). The procedure includes an interview, often with someone else present, as well as tests in the lab. You will be asked questions written and verbally. The doctors will be looking for details about how you feel, what's bothering you, and if there's a family history of mental illness. They'll make notes and perform physical examinations, too.

A psychiatric examination is the first step in the treatment of mental illnesses, but it can be done for other reasons as well. A probation officer, a court or child protection agency could order it to ensure that they have all the information before making a final decision. It can be requested by a patient who believes that they suffer from mental illness and wishes to start treatment as soon as possible.

The psychiatric evaluation starts with a discussion about your symptoms, what's been happening in your life recently and what you have done to relieve them. You'll be asked about your family, and how you relate to them. If you have children, they will inquire about the schooling of the children as well as their behavior at home. If the therapist isn't certain of what's causing symptoms they'll conduct an examination and conduct a blood test.

The mental status test is another important part of a psychiatric evaluation. It lets the doctor describe the way you feel and functioning. The MSE includes descriptions of your appearance and behaviour in relation to your state of mind, consciousness level and attention, motor activity, speaking mood and affects thought process, content of your thoughts and perception of your judgment and insight.

What is a psychiatric assessment?

A psychiatric assessment is used to identify developmental, emotional or behavioral disorders. It can be conducted on a young person, adolescent or an adult. When a psycho-psychiatric examination is conducted, psychiatrists will examine the person's behavior to see if it is related to their medical history or genetics. They will also take into account social, environmental and cognitive (thinking) factors.

The psychiatrist will ask the patient to explain their symptoms, the time they started and how often they occur. They will also ask about any significant life events and how they impacted the person. They will also ask about family history to see whether there is any family history of mental health issues.

When conducting a psychiatric exam the doctor will observe the patient's appearance, mood and behavior. The doctor will also inquire about the patient's activities and how they deal with their symptoms. The doctor will then look over the results and make a diagnosis.

What is the procedure for a mental assessment performed?

A psychiatric examination is a process that can be done by a psychiatrist or another mental health professional. The evaluator asks questions regarding the symptoms, thoughts and feelings of the individual to determine the cause and the best way to treat it. The evaluator will also inquire about the person's medical background, family background, and what Is Mental health assessment recent trauma or abuse. They may also inquire about the person's coping mechanisms and the methods they use for managing their symptoms. The evaluator might also ask the person about their beliefs, opinions, and values. The evaluator could also ask the person to explain their beliefs or opinions and values. They will also examine the person's expressions in the face, eye movements and body language to determine their mental state.

Based on the individual's health the evaluator might conduct tests in order to get a better understanding of what is happening in the brain. They will also conduct an examination to ensure there aren't any medical issues which could be causing the person's symptoms.

The evaluator will then compare the patient's behavior and symptoms against the diagnosis of various mental health issues. The evaluation will then discuss with the patient treatment options. The treatment typically involves an amalgamation of psychotherapy and medication. The evaluator could also give a patient an idea of the prognosis. This is the probability of recovery.

A psychiatric evaluation is a series of questions and tests to determine if you suffer from mental illness. The tests may include physical examinations as well as urine or blood tests, and a psychological examination. The examiner will also talk with you about your symptoms and past experiences. The examiner will also ask you about your family history.

In addition to physical and psychological tests, a psychiatric examination may also include cognitive testing. It could include tests such as focusing your attention, recalling lists, and recognizing patterns and shapes. The psychiatrist will also inquire about your ability to do everyday tasks, such as taking care of yourself and working.

Depending on the difficulty of a test, a psychiatric assessment can take anywhere from 15 minutes and an hour. It may be quicker in a critical situation.

It is essential to tell your doctor about any medication you take in case you wish to be evaluated for a mental illness. This includes prescription and over-the-counter medicines, vitamins and supplements. It's also a good idea to bring a list of any illnesses that you have had in the past.

Depending on your needs The psychiatrist will determine whether you need a thorough or brief psychiatric evaluation. A thorough psychiatric evaluation typically lasts several hours and will be spread over one or multiple appointments in the office.
